如何实现mysql数字去掉多余0
流程图
flowchart TD
A(开始) --> B(连接数据库)
B --> C(查询数据)
C --> D(处理数据)
D --> E(更新数据)
E --> F(关闭连接)
F --> G(结束)
具体步骤
步骤 | 操作 |
---|---|
1 | 连接数据库 |
2 | 查询数据 |
3 | 处理数据 |
4 | 更新数据 |
5 | 关闭连接 |
6 | 结束 |
操作步骤
步骤一:连接数据库
首先,我们需要连接到MySQL数据库。可以使用以下代码来实现:
-- 连接到MySQL数据库
USE database_name;
步骤二:查询数据
接下来,我们需要查询数据库中的数据。可以使用以下代码来实现:
-- 查询需要处理的数据
SELECT column_name FROM table_name;
步骤三:处理数据
在处理数据之前,我们需要编写一个SQL函数来去掉数字中多余的0。可以使用以下代码来实现:
-- 编写SQL函数
DELIMITER //
CREATE FUNCTION remove_extra_zeros(input_number DECIMAL(10,2))
RETURNS DECIMAL(10,2)
DETERMINISTIC
BEGIN
RETURN input_number + 0;
END //
DELIMITER ;
步骤四:更新数据
现在,我们可以使用编写的SQL函数来更新数据。可以使用以下代码来实现:
-- 更新数据
UPDATE table_name SET column_name = remove_extra_zeros(column_name);
步骤五:关闭连接
处理完数据后,记得关闭数据库连接以释放资源。可以使用以下代码来实现:
-- 关闭数据库连接
QUIT;
步骤六:结束
恭喜你,现在已经成功将MySQL数字中多余的0去掉了!希望以上操作可以帮助到你。
序列图
sequenceDiagram
participant 小白
participant 开发者
小白->>开发者: 请求教学如何去掉数字多余的0
开发者->>小白: 给出上述操作步骤
小白->>开发者: 有疑问请求帮助
开发者->>小白: 解答疑问并指导实践
小白->>开发者: 成功实现,感谢开发者
开发者->>小白: 不客气,希望学习更多
经过以上步骤,你已经学会如何在MySQL中去掉数字中多余的0了。希望这篇文章对你有所帮助,如果有任何问题或疑问,请随时向我提问。祝你学习进步,编程愉快!